In February 2010 CTAI signed a £11m contract with the French and British defence ministries to qualify the CTWS, including environmental testing and the firing of 15,000 rounds.
The company has confirmed that the ammunition for the British weapons will be assembled at BAE Systems'
ROF Glascoed facility.
Nexter/Thales RAPIDfire
This is a naval variant of the CTAS gun also 40mm, it can fire the A3B rounds and will be fitted on the
Bâtiment ravitailleur de forces
